United boss Ferguson says Tevez is staying
Nov 25, 2008, 15:05 GMT
London - Manchester United manager Sir Alex Ferguson moved on Tuesday to play down reports linking forward Carlos Tevez with a move to Real Madrid.
The Argentina international has seen his first-team opportunities at the Premier league champions limited this season by the arrival of Dimitar Berbatov, and has been linked with a number of clubs.
Ferguson, though, was adamant he would not be selling, and especially not to Real Madrid, whose lengthy pursuit of winger Cristiano Ronaldo he saw off this summer.
'No, I've not spoken to Carlos about Real Madrid's interest. We get used to them talking to our players,' he told reporters.
'I could have the opportunity to respond to Real Madrid every day of the season because it never stops.
'We should talk about the game because there will be plenty of time to talk about Real Madrid throughout the rest of the season.'
